Religion was central to Victorian society and was an integral part of public life and cultural and political debate, from concerns about social order to the unsettling advance of scientific ideas. The restoration of the Roman Catholic hierarchy in 1850 led to disturbances in Liverpool and other cities against 'papal aggression' and had a direct political impact with the enactment of the Ecclesiastical Titles Act. In 1846 the young Marian Evans (later George Eliot) translated David Strauss's 'Life of Jesus' for the publisher John Chapman, which subjected the gospel accounts to historical criticism for the first time. At first sight Britain appeared to be a very religious nation, with Christianity suffusing every corner of national life, whether politics or scholarship. However, what was evidence that this was the case?
